Title: Re: New stock site SCOP.IO
Post by: Mimi the Cat on November 13, 2019, 17:11
Are they effing kidding the contributor has TO PAY to remove their own images??!?!

What a crock of  sheeite

"If Contributor wishes to remove one or more Images from the Company Website it must notify Company in writing of the images that it requires to be removed and pay to Company the prorated Fee (multiplied by two (2) times the prorated Fee) for each Image that is removed. In the event Contributor requests to remove more than ten (10) Images from the Company Website in any calendar month, Contributor shall pay Company three (3) times the prorated Fee for each additional Image that is removed in that calendar month. "

Post by: microlock on November 27, 2019, 16:55
This was discussed a couple of months ago. Stay away from Scopio. I uploaded som files there six months ago just for fun, but you get no stats.. you have to rely on them informing you by email if you sell any. Several of my pictures are on the first search page, but haven't heard anything about sales. After watching interviews of the owner I do belive this is someone only trying to earn off others and scam some photographers ny not reporting sales to them.
